    rs6000: Don't ICE when we disassemble an MMA variable [PR101322]
    
    When we expand an MMA disassemble built-in with C++ using a pointer that
    is cast to a valid MMA type, the type isn't passed down to the expand
    machinery and we end up using the base type of the pointer which leads to
    an ICE.  This patch enforces we always use the correct MMA type regardless
    of the pointer type being used.

Diff:
---
 gcc/config/rs6000/rs6000-call.c             |  7 ++++++-
 gcc/testsuite/g++.target/powerpc/pr101322.C | 17 +++++++++++++++++
 2 files changed, 23 insertions(+), 1 deletion(-)

diff --git a/gcc/config/rs6000/rs6000-call.c b/gcc/config/rs6000/rs6000-call.c
index 6a47389d564..c910ee5c71a 100644
--- a/gcc/config/rs6000/rs6000-call.c
+++ b/gcc/config/rs6000/rs6000-call.c
@@ -10855,7 +10855,12 @@ rs6000_gimple_fold_mma_builtin (gimple_stmt_iterator *gsi)
       push_gimplify_context (true);
       tree dst_ptr = gimple_call_arg (stmt, 0);
       tree src_ptr = gimple_call_arg (stmt, 1);
-      tree src_type = TREE_TYPE (src_ptr);
+      tree src_type = (fncode == MMA_BUILTIN_DISASSEMBLE_ACC)
+		      ? build_pointer_type (vector_quad_type_node)
+		      : build_pointer_type (vector_pair_type_node);
+      if (TREE_TYPE (src_ptr) != src_type)
+	src_ptr = build1 (NOP_EXPR, src_type, src_ptr);
+
       tree src = create_tmp_reg_or_ssa_name (TREE_TYPE (src_type));
       gimplify_assign (src, build_simple_mem_ref (src_ptr), &new_seq);
 
diff --git a/gcc/testsuite/g++.target/powerpc/pr101322.C b/gcc/testsuite/g++.target/powerpc/pr101322.C
new file mode 100644
index 00000000000..43eaf3afcd4
--- /dev/null
+++ b/gcc/testsuite/g++.target/powerpc/pr101322.C
@@ -0,0 +1,17 @@
+/* PR target/101322 */
+/* { dg-require-effective-target power10_ok } */
+/* { dg-options "-O2 -mdejagnu-cpu=power10" } */
+
+/* Verify we don't ICE on the following test cases.  */
+
+void
+foo (char *resp, char *vpp)
+{
+  __builtin_vsx_disassemble_pair (resp, (__vector_pair *) vpp);
+}
+
+void
+bar (char *resp, char *vpp)
+{
+  __builtin_mma_disassemble_acc (resp, (__vector_quad *)vpp);
+}
